About This Item
New York: Dodd, Mead & Company, 1980. First. hardcover. near fine/very good(+). With an introduction by Sir Georg Solti. Illustrated with black-and-white photographs. xvi + 204 pages. Thin 8vo, black cloth-backed boards, dust wrapper (slightly worn at head of spine). New York: Dodd, Mead & Company, (1980). First Edition. A near fine copy in a very good(+) dust wrapper.<br/><br/> Previous owner's inscription on front free endpaper<br/><br/>
